Output dbf6d3a4c9dc761cb680458d0ccd462778feb9cdcd9cd2f106303dc95b88642e:1

value
4332437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ae5875462650c53cf70a14627edbcf256dee9f34 OP_EQUAL
address
3HasU6gx4XTgVzXQNEFmS6NHMXNHr6q7B2
transaction
dbf6d3a4c9dc761cb680458d0ccd462778feb9cdcd9cd2f106303dc95b88642e
spent
true